Georgia SB 609 (2025_26) — DeKalb County; County Board of Education; changes in boundaries of school district; revise provisions

A BILL to be entitled an Act to amend an Act to create and establish in DeKalb County, Georgia, districts from which the members of the County Board of Education of DeKalb County shall be elected, approved April 12, 1963 (Ga. L. 1963, p. 3424), as amended, particularly by an Act approved March 14, 1984 (Ga. L. 1984, p. 4192), an Act approved May 10, 2021 (Ga. L. 2021, p. 4256), and an Act approved May 13, 2025 (Ga. L. 2025, p. 4069), so as to revise provisions related to changes in boundaries of the DeKalb County school district following certain annexations; to provide for related matters; to repeal conflicting laws; and for other purposes.

Timeline

The legislative action history — every referral, reading, and vote.

  • 2026-02-26 Senate Hopper introduction
  • 2026-03-03 Senate Read and Referred referral-committee
  • 2026-03-16 Senate Committee Favorably Reported committee-passage-favorable
  • 2026-03-16 Senate Passed/Adopted passage
  • 2026-03-18 House First Readers reading-1
  • 2026-03-19 House Second Readers reading-2
  • 2026-04-02 House Committee Favorably Reported committee-passage-favorable
  • 2026-04-02 House Third Readers reading-3
  • 2026-04-02 House Passed/Adopted passage
  • 2026-04-10 Senate Sent to Governor executive-receipt
  • 2026-05-12 Senate Date Signed by Governor executive-signature
  • 2026-05-12 Act 701 executive-signature
  • 2026-05-12 Effective Date
